REINDEER POPS
Kids and adults will go crazy for these cute little reindeer on a stick. They are easy to make too!-Lydia Jones, Carencro, Louisiana

Steps:
- Insert one lollipop stick into each marshmallow. In a microwave, melt chocolate and shortening; stir until smooth. Dip marshmallows in chocolate mixture, turning to coat; allow excess to drip off. Insert pops into Styrofoam to keep upright. Let stand to set slightly, about 15 minutes., Decorate faces, attaching eyeballs and using red-hot candies for noses. Using a toothpick, poke two holes in top of each marshmallow; insert pretzel pieces for antlers. If desired, decorate with sprinkles. Refrigerate until set.

REINDEER CAKE POPS
These chocolate cake lollipops are decorated in true festive fashion - have fun making them with the kids this Christmas.

Steps:
- Crumble the cake into fine crumbs using your hands or in a food processor. Put into a bowl. In another bowl, beat together the butter and icing sugar until creamy.
- Melt the plain chocolate in the microwave or in a bowl over a pan of barely simmering water. Add the melted chocolate to the butter mixture and combine well. Add this to the cake crumbs and mix thoroughly using your hands, until it sticks together. Divide the mixture into eight and shape each one into a smooth ball. Insert a cake pop stick, place on a tray lined with baking parchment and chill for at least 2 hours.
- Melt the milk chocolate in the microwave or in a bowl over a pan of barely simmering water. Take a cake pop and dip in the chocolate. Shake gently until the excess has drained off. Push into a polystyrene block.
- Make two holes in the top of the head and insert a pretzel 'antler' in each one. Press a sweetie nose onto the front and hold for a few seconds until attached. Repeat with all the other cake pops. Leave to set for about 20 mins and then using black icing, pipe on eyes and a mouth.

REINDEER CAKEPOPS
Such great fun making these. got the idea from Bakerella and have included my cakepop recipe. the kids will love them!

Steps:
- Crush the package of Oreo cookies in food processor until very fine. Add the package of cream cheese and blend until it forms a dough. Rolls mixture into balls and insert lollipop sticks at this time. Place into freezer for about an hour or so, no time limit required. Melt the broken up block of chocolate in microwave at 1 minute intervals until melted. Take the cake pops or balls from freezer and dip into melted chocoalte and gently shake off excess chocolate. Insert your broken pretzels for antlers, red cinnamon hots for nose,and the white non parels for eyes. I used an edible ink marker to make the eyes and to draw a mouth. The ideas are endless in how you want to decorate these. you can use two cake pops one on top of the other and make snowmen.just dip them in white chocolate. The melted dipping chocolate sets up quickly so be sure to work fast at getting your decorations on.
- I use a styrofoam block to set the cake pops in so they can set up. Enjoy!
